Welcome to aria! This application brings intelligent audio to your desktop, providing real-time AI subtitles for Windows. It helps make audio content accessible to everyone through effective speech recognition.
aria offers a user-friendly way to add subtitles to any audio or video in real time. This application uses advanced speech-to-text technology to transcribe spoken words into text. You can use it for lectures, meetings, or personal projects.
- Real-Time Subtitle Generation: Watch as audio translates into text instantly.
- Accessibility Focused: Perfect for those who are deaf or hard of hearing.
- Multi-Language Support: Understand content in various languages.
- Easy to Use Interface: Anyone can start using it with no experience.
To use aria, ensure your Windows operating system meets the following requirements:
- OS: Windows 10 or later
- Processor: Dual-core processor or better
- RAM: 4 GB minimum, 8 GB recommended
- Storage: At least 100 MB free space
- Internet Connection: Required for initial setup and updates
